As in the title,
54 plate D3 HSE manual,
178k miles (ish) in Java Black.
Black leather interior,
4x heated seats (all working),
Electric windscreen (one filled chip, one internal scratch from my watch Censored ),
Working and recently serviced FBH,
In fact, everything except the parking sensors and sat nav works, and she’s still on air (albeit, with one leaky strut).
Serviced (oil, all filters, EPB adjustment) in my ownership every 5k miles or conveniently beforehand. Usually spring before festival season, then late autumn before the long journey to see family in the south. Reasonable service history before hand too. Binder full of invoices (including EGR blanking twice! Neither of which removed the intake flap, so I did that).

“Upgrades” and repairs in my ownership:
V8 size front brakes (less than 1yr old)
Rear discs, pads and shoes (less than 1yr old)
Wind deflectors… (form your own opinion, I found them noisy but essential for sleeping in the back in summer)
Denso alternator (16 months old)
Sunroof drain tube (Front passenger most recently. Let’s never speak of that weekend again)

Bad bits:
Suspension work for next MOT will be front lower arms, tie rod ends and anti roll bar links. One of these, or combination of, causes DSC to kick in but only sometimes. Generally goes away after a few miles, but the switch is right there to save pads.
One leaky air strut as previously mentioned. The usual NSF. Throws a fault after 10 minutes on a smooth road. Doesn’t have a limp mode! Or I’ve never had it go into limp mode. Not once in 3 years.
Possibly F-R brake lines, but that garage puts that same advisory on every MOT…
Lumpy idle and slightly smokey when sat idling for a while, comes and goes (more comes than goes) that I’ve chased on and off over the last nearly 3 years and never solved. Much smoother on premium (of which it also has nearly a full tank!)
Surface corrosion underneath but nothing that I can see that would get a second glance on a test. No side steps to destroy the sills either. Remarkably solid for 19yr.
Couple of filled scratches (Previous Owner), generous application of sealant in places sealant shouldn’t be (PO), lump out of the corner of one middle side seat (I started that with a ladder, my dog did the rest, covered with a fabric patch).
Only one key (but you can have all the parts of the second that I had to forcibly dismantle and dry out to be able to get home one wet day…)
Passenger wing mirror doesn’t fold.
What I’ve labelled as the “ignore” fault code list isn’t small, but none of the regulars affect operation. Wing mirror motors (all work?), ignition coil relay, parking sensors etc.
